I know this is not God's world ... it is not Jesus' world.

I know many people hope for a time when all men of good will and "working together through love" can bring about a vast revival which will influence governments and bring the world peace at last.

I also know my bible does not prophesy such things.

I know my bible says Satan has deceived the institutions of this world (Revelation 12:9) ... he is the "prince of the power of the air" (Ephesians 2:2) ... and he is the present "god of this world" (2 Corinthians 4:4).

So, therefore, I know Satan is the architect of this world's institutions ... its governments, its societies, and its religions.

I know the world is in total spiritual darkness ... deceived by Satan.

I know Jesus did not (does not) attempt to penetrate the veil of darkness and deception that clouded most men's minds.

I know his disciples, wondering why Jesus spoke in puzzles and riddles to his audiences, asked Him why He did this.

I know Jesus responded with: "It is given unto you (His disciples) to know the mysteries of the Kingdom of heaven, but to them it is not given ... therefore I speak unto them in parables: because they seeing see not; and hearing they hear not, neither do they understand. And in them is fulfilled the prophecy of Esaias, which saith, By hearing ye shall hear, and shall not understand; and seeing ye shall see, and shall not perceive: For this people's heart is waxed gross, and their ears are dull of hearing, and their eyes they have closed; lest at any time they should see with their eyes, and should understand with their heart, and should be converted, and I should heal them!" (Matthew 3:10-16.)

So ... I think I know Jesus was telling them He was making a conscious decision to speak in puzzling terms, LEST those people should understand, and become converted.

(Isn't that why He quoted Isaiah's prophecy which said the masses would have become deceived; that their ears would hear words, but not understand the deep, spiritual intent; that they had closed their eyes to God's truth?)
